Percent of acute ischemic stroke patients who arrive at the hospital ≤3.5 hours of onset and for whom IVT was initiated ≤4.5 hrs of onset.
Numerator:Patients who received IVT ≤4.5 hrs of onset.
Denominator:Patients with a diagnosis of ischemic stroke.
Exclusion Criteria:Age <18 year old; clinical trial or elective carotid intervention; stroke occurred after hospital arrival (in ED/Obs/inpatient)); no stroke-related diagnosis; arrived more than 3.5 hrs past last known well; arrival time prior to onset time or undocumented; onset time undocumented; IVT time undocumented; arrived within 0-2 hrs of onset and meet exclusion criteria for 0-3hr and 3-4.5 hr treatment windows; arrived within 2-3.5 hrs and meet exclusion criteria for 3-4.5 hr treatment window; arrived within 3 hrs and meet IVT Contraindications or Warnings.

Ischemic stroke patients who develop a symptomatic intracranial hemorrhage ≤36 hours after the onset of treatment with IV thrombolytic (IV-Thrombolysis) therapy only.
Numerator:Includes patients with Complications of Thrombolytic Therapy - Symptomatic intracranial hemorrhage within 36 hours after the onset of IV-Thrombolysis treatment.
Denominator:Includes patients with a primary stroke diagnosis of ischemic stroke who received IV-Thrombolysis therapy only at the indicated hospital. (Excluded age <18 year old, clinical trial, stroke occurred after hospital arrival (in ED/Obs/inpatient)).

Median minutes patients with confirmed ischemic/ICH stroke spent in the ED prior to transfer to a higher-level stroke center (e.g. PSC, CSC, etc.) for time-critical therapy.
Numerator:Time spent from arrival at the referral center to discharge from the referral center.
Denominator:All patients in the Initial Patient Population who were transferred to a higher-level stroke center for time-critical therapy for Ischemic Stroke (evaluation for thrombolytic or EVT or post-thrombolytic care) or Hemorrhagic Stroke. Exclude patients that are Stroke occurred after hospital admission (in ED/Obs/inpatient); Patients who were transferred from another hospital; Undocumented time for Arrival to this hospital; Undocumented time for Discharge from this hospital; Negative calculated time for Discharge Date/Time from Arrival Date/Time; from Clinical Trial or Elective carotid intervention only.

Ischemic stroke patients who develop a symptomatic intracranial hemorrhage ≤36 hours after the onset of treatment with IA thrombolytic (tPA) therapy or mechanical endovascular reperfusion therapy (MER).
Numerator:Includes patients with Complications of Thrombolytic Therapy - Symptomatic intracranial hemorrhage within 36 hours after the onset of IA-tPA or MER treatment.
Denominator:Includes patients with a primary stroke diagnosis of ischemic stroke who received IA-tPA or MER treatment only at the indicated hospital (Excluded age <18 year old, clinical trial, stroke occurred after hospital arrival (in ED/Obs/inpatient)).
